SENSYN ROBOTICS, Inc., in collaboration with Chubu Electric Power Grid Co.,Inc., has conducted development research on improving operational efficiency of power transmission facilities, expanding the application of automatic inspection technology for power transmission facilities to large steel towers and developing automatic inspection technology for power transmission facilities that automatically tracks power transmission lines (overhead ground lines and power lines).

Based on this technology, software will be developed and used in the inspection of power transmission facilities owned by Chubu Electric Power Grid.

The two companies have established technologies specialized for automatic inspection of power transmission facilities using drones by automatically generating flight routes and shooting actions.

With the addition of the automatic tracking function for power transmission lines (overhead ground lines and power lines), it is no longer necessary to operate the aircraft or camera during automatic inspection flights, making it possible for workers without special knowledge of drones to perform power transmission line inspection work more easily.
Since this technology uses common drones available in the market, it pushes automatic flights, which until now have been highly experimental in nature, such as using specialized sensors, to a practical level, and is expected to improve the efficiency of power transmission facility inspection work. In addition, the new system can now also inspect large facilities such as ultra-high-voltage transmission lines, thereby expanding the scope of inspections.


Development Results

Automatic inspection flights for large transmission facilities (e.g., extra-high-voltage transmission lines)

In addition to standard transmission facilities, automatic inspection flights can now be used for large transmission facilities (e.g., extra-high-voltage transmission lines).
By combining SENSYN CORE, a work automation platform owned by SENSYN Robotics, and automatic inspection technology for power transmission facilities jointly developed using Chubu Electric Power Grid's power transmission facility inspection know-how, the system can automatically inspect steel towers (supports and stones) and power transmission lines (overhead ground lines and power lines) in a single operation. In addition to single-conductor power lines, the system can now also inspect multi-conductor power lines, making it possible to improve the efficiency of power line inspection work in more scenarios.

Establishment of technology to automatically detect and acquire high-resolution images of power transmission lines (overhead ground lines and power lines)

Advanced drone piloting and camera operation technologies have been required to capture images of power transmission lines (overhead ground lines and power lines) at a resolution sufficient to conduct precise inspections while maintaining a safe separation between the lines. The two companies have established technology to automatically generate flight routes and camera actions along the sagging power transmission lines (overhead ground lines and power lines), and now, with the addition of an automatic power transmission line (overhead ground lines and power lines) tracking function, power transmission facility inspection work can be performed accurately and safely regardless of the skill of the operator. The new system can now perform power transmission facility inspections with high accuracy and safety, regardless of the skills of the operator.
The new system does not use any special sensors, but uses a general-purpose airframe and camera that are generally available on the market, enabling flexible operation independent of the manufacturer or model.
